According to Deadline, it ranks as the No. 1 most-watched program on Sundays among households, P2+, W18+, and P18+ on an L+SD basis. The audience has also increased throughout the season among women and younger viewers. On an L+3 basis through Feb. 19, The Way Home was the No. 2 most-watched program overall with HHs, P2+, W18+, and P18+, second only to Hallmark’s own original movie.

Hence, it is way too early to speculate on any potential plotlines for the next season, but it is expected to carry the essence of the show forward, which follows the lives of three generations of women: Kat Landry (Chyler Leigh), her 15-year-old daughter Alice (Sadie Laflamme-Snow), and Kat’s mother Del (Andie MacDowell), who are all strong, willful, and independent.
More than 20 years ago, life-changing events prompted Kat to move away from her small, Canadian farm town of Port Haven, and she remains estranged from Del to this day. Alice has never met her grandmother and is unaware of the reasons for their fractured family. With Kat’s marriage coming to an end and having just been laid off from her job, she decides to return home after receiving an unexpected letter from Del urging her to come back.
Although Alice is none-too-thrilled, Kat and her daughter arrive at her family’s farm, though the reunion isn’t what Kat had envisioned. As the three generations of women slowly work on finding their footing as a family, they embark on an enlightening and surprising journey none of them could have imagined as they learn how to find their way back to each other.
“Heather Conkie, Alexandra Clarke, and Marly Reed have created a rich, textured story filled with heart and mixed with intrigue that’s proven to be a winning combination,” remarked Laurie Ferneau, Senior Vice President, Development, at Hallmark Media. “Season two is sure to bring more drama and mystery as the Landry family’s history is revealed.”
The main cast members of the multigenerational family drama that are expected to return include Chyler Leigh as Katherine “Kat” Landry Dhawan, Alex Hook as Teenage Kat Landry, Evan Williams as Elliot Augustine, David Webster as Teenage Elliot Augustine, Sadie Laflamme-Snow as Alice Dhawan, and Andie MacDowell as Delilah “Del” Landry.

Episode 8: Lovefool – March 12, 2023: When an old friend returns, Alice realizes her relationship has no future, while Kat is shocked by family secrets; Del tries to take a chance with Byron.
Episode 9: The Day the Music Died – March 19, 2023: Alice says goodbye to the past, knowing she needs to make a life in the present; Kat tries to stop her father’s death; Del revisits memories in a new light.
Episode 10: Not All Who Wander Are Lost – March 26, 2023: Kat and Alice attend Colton’s funeral; Del goes to the grief group and makes peace with her memory of Colton; Kat has a new theory about Jacob.
The Way Home is executive produced by Marly Reed, Arnie Zipursky, and Lauren MacKinlay for Neshama Entertainment; Larry Grimaldi, Hannah Pillemer, and Fernando Szew for MarVista Entertainment; and Heather Conkie, Alexandra Clarke, MacDowell, and Leigh.
